I find the easiest way to do this is to use relative URLs on your Zope server, using <img src="images/header.gif"> instead of the absolute path. (This way you can reference it from almost anywhere in your site and let acquisition do the work for you).
But this plays hell with caching, as the user's browser will have to request separately : /site/images/header.gif /site/images/folder1/header.gif /site/images/folder2/header.gif /site/images/folder2/sub1/header.gif /site/images/folder3/header.gif ... It's best to anchor all thoses images somewhere. -- Florent -- Florent Guillaume, Nuxeo SARL (Paris, France) +33 1 40 33 79 10 http://nuxeo.com mailto:fg@nuxeo.com
